In 'With the Fire on High', cooking functions as both metaphor and lifeline. For Emoni, it's a creative outlet that bridges her past and future. Her grandmother’s traditional recipes keep their cultural roots alive, while her own innovations (like her famous cinnamon-chili chocolate cookies) prove she’s more than stereotypes about young mothers. The sensory details—the sizzle of garlic in oil, the sticky sweetness of caramelized plantains—make her passion visceral.

What’s revolutionary is how the story frames cooking as skilled labor. Emoni’s culinary class isn’t just an elective; it’s vocational training that validates her artistry. The tension between practicality (feeding her baby) and ambition (becoming a chef) mirrors real-world struggles of marginalized creatives. Food also builds community—her dishes disarm critics, turn classmates into allies, and even reconnect her with her absentee father. The book argues that cooking, often dismissed as ‘women’s work,’ is actually a radical act of self-definition.

The cooking in 'With the Fire on High' isn't just about food—it's survival, identity, and rebellion rolled into one. Emoni, the main character, uses cooking to express herself when words fail. Every dish she makes tells a story, like her Afro-Puerto Rican heritage through sazón or her struggles as a teen mom through humble ingredients turned extraordinary. The kitchen becomes her sanctuary, a place where she controls the narrative in a life full of chaos. It’s also her ticket to independence; her talent could get her out of poverty. The book shows cooking as alchemy—transforming pain into power, one meal at a time.

Emoni’s kitchen in 'With the Fire on High' is where magic happens—literally. The ‘fire’ in the title isn’t just about stove flames; it’s the spark of defiance in her soul. Cooking becomes her love language: she communicates care for her daughter through packed lunches, seduces her crush with arroz con pollo, and silences doubters by winning a cooking competition. The author cleverly contrasts fast-food jobs (survival cooking) with Emoni’s gourmet aspirations (dream cooking).

Her fusion dishes—mixing Puerto Rican staples with Philly flavors—mirror her biracial identity. Even failures matter: a burnt cake teaches resilience, while a under-seasoned stew highlights how poverty limits access to quality ingredients. The book’s food descriptions are so vivid, you’ll crave empanadas by chapter three. Cooking here isn’t a hobby—it’s the weapon of a girl fighting to rewrite her destiny.

Does Wings Of Fire Have A High Lexile Reading Level?

4 Answers2025-08-16 13:08:17
I can confidently say that 'Wings of Fire' by Tui T. Sutherland is designed with younger readers in mind but doesn't shy away from complexity. The Lexile measure for the series typically ranges between 680L and 740L, placing it around a 5th to 6th-grade reading level. This makes it perfect for middle-grade readers who are ready for more challenging vocabulary and themes but still want an engaging, fast-paced story. The series excels in balancing rich world-building with approachable language. While the Lexile level might seem modest compared to YA or adult fantasy, the emotional depth and intricate plotlines ensure it resonates with a wide audience. The dragons' perspectives, political intrigue, and moral dilemmas add layers that keep even advanced readers hooked. It's a great bridge for kids transitioning from simpler chapter books to denser narratives like 'Percy Jackson' or 'Harry Potter.'
